On an area-preserving inverse curvature flow of convex closed plane curves
Journal of Functional Analysis ( IF 1.7 ) Pub Date : 2021-01-19 , DOI: 10.1016/j.jfa.2021.108931
Laiyuan Gao , Shengliang Pan , Dong-Ho Tsai

This paper deals with the 1/κα-type area-preserving nonlocal flow of smooth convex closed plane curves for all constant α>0. Under this flow, the convexity of the evolving curve is preserved. Due to the existence of finite time curvature blow-up examples, it is shown that, if the curvature κ will not blow up in finite time, the evolving curve will converge smoothly to a circle as t.
